Agartala October 6: The country will survive only if people survive. So the left is fighting for the people. Tripura Rubber Workers Union State Committee on Friday submitted a deputation to the Managing Director of TFDPC on the ten-point demand of rubber workers. Tripura Rubber Workers Union State Committee demanded increase in wages of rubber workers, reinstatement of retrenched workers, appointment of rubber workers in government jobs. Various rubber plantations under TFDPC have been illegally encroached upon.

No action is being taken in this case. Tripura Rubber Workers Union State Committee asked to consider and fulfill the demands immediately. CITU State Committee State President Manik De said after watching the speech, BJP has passed the Forest Act to give opportunity to its close ones. So that BJP cronies can absorb everything. The goal of this government is to evict the poor people and hand over the country to BJP cronies. And the workers are in the field to come out of this situation. Still, Manik Dey opined that along with the workers, the farmers should also come to the field. He also said that people are seething with anger against this BJP government in the country. People want relief from this government. Because the government has reduced the wages of the workers, and the price of daily necessities in the market is increasing abnormally. The goods that are supposed to be provided to the people through the ration shops are not matching. As a result people are now suffering from starvation. So people are now deciding to stop the movement, he said. CITU general secretary Shankar Prasad Dutta was also present in the protest program organized on this day. He also criticized the government and said that the price of rubber is decreasing day by day. The government expressed the opinion that it is necessary to give importance to this.
